20th Infantry Division (Poland)

Stationed in Baranavichy (Polish: Baranowicze) and commanded by Colonel Wilhelm Lawicz-Liszka.

Its task was to defend the partly fortified area north of Mława, near the interwar border of Poland and East Prussia.

The Wehrmacht was advancing southwards, towards Warsaw, but first attacks were repulsed with the loss of around 25 German tanks.

On September 2, German attacks failed again, even though they ordered Polish civilians to walk in front of their tanks.
